Class III, Unlikely HarmfulH-0388-2025

Boar's Head Chevre Goat Cheese Cranberry Cinnamon, Net Wt 4 oz (113g). UPC 0 42421-15231 9. Keep Refrigerated. Distributed By: Brunckhorst Co., NY, NY 11206-3886.

Recalled by Stickney Hill Dairy, LLC on Jul 23, 2025

Reviewed by FoodRecallWatch Editorial Team · Updated

Recall Summary

Stickney Hill Dairy, LLC recalled Boar's Head Chevre Goat Cheese Cranberry Cinnamon, Net Wt 4 oz (113g). in a Class III action, the FDA tier used when a product is unlikely to cause adverse health effects, typically for labeling or minor regulatory issues on Jul 23, 2025.

The FDA-published reason for this recall is: "Package has incorrect Use By date."

Distribution was limited; the FDA record lists "NY." Single-area recalls still warrant a kitchen check for anyone who shops within that footprint. The recalling firm is based in Rockville, MN. The recall covers 372 cases (12 - 4oz units per case) of product. The FDA has Terminated this recall (first reported Aug 13, 2025), its final lifecycle state, indicating the agency considers the corrective action resolved.
